Understanding Mounjaro Pen Mechanism and Blockage Science

The Mounjaro Pen Injection Mechanism

The Mounjaro pen operates through a sophisticated spring-loaded mechanism designed to deliver a precise dose of tirzepatide. When the injection button is pressed, an internal spring system creates controlled pressure that forces the medicine through a fine needle. This mechanism requires specific force parameters to function correctly, and any disruption to this pressure system can result in a stuck pen situation.

The pen's internal components include a dose selector, injection mechanism, and cartridge containing the tirzepatide solution. Each component must work in harmony to ensure smooth medication delivery. The injection force generated by the spring mechanism is calibrated to overcome the natural resistance of pushing liquid through the needle gauge, but this delicate balance can be affected by various factors.

Temperature plays a crucial role in the pen's mechanical function. Cold temperatures can cause the internal springs and moving parts to become stiff, increasing the force required for injection. This additional resistance may cause the pen to feel stuck or require excessive pressure to activate. Conversely, extreme heat can affect the lubrication of moving parts and potentially cause thermal expansion of components.

Tirzepatide Formulation and Flow Dynamics

Tirzepatide, the active ingredient in Mounjaro, exists in a carefully formulated solution designed for subcutaneous injection. The medicine's viscosity and molecular structure directly influence how easily it flows through the pen's delivery system. Understanding these properties helps explain why pens may become stuck during injection attempts.

The tirzepatide formulation contains specific excipients that maintain the medicine's stability and ensure consistent flow characteristics. However, these same compounds can occasionally contribute to flow resistance if the medication experiences temperature fluctuations or prolonged storage. The solution's pH and ionic strength are precisely balanced to maintain optimal flow properties while preserving the medicine's therapeutic efficacy.

Protein aggregation represents another factor that can affect flow dynamics. As a peptide-based medication, tirzepatide molecules can occasionally cluster together if exposed to agitation or temperature stress. While formulation stabilizers prevent significant aggregation under normal conditions, minor clustering can increase solution viscosity and contribute to injection resistance.

Needle and Cartridge Interface Mechanics

The interface between the pen's cartridge and needle creates a critical junction where flow restrictions commonly occur. This connection point must maintain a secure seal while allowing smooth medication transfer, and disruption to this interface often causes pen dysfunction.

When a needle is attached to the pen, it pierces a rubber septum in the cartridge, creating the pathway for medication flow. If this piercing is incomplete or the needle becomes misaligned, partial blockage can occur. The septum material is designed to self-seal around the needle, but debris from repeated puncturing or manufacturing inconsistencies can occasionally obstruct flow.

Air pressure dynamics within the cartridge also influence flow characteristics. As medication is expelled, air must enter the cartridge to replace the displaced volume. If air entry is restricted due to septum issues or needle positioning, a vacuum effect can develop, making injection difficult and causing the pen to feel stuck.

Environmental Factors Affecting Pen Function

Storage conditions significantly impact both the mechanical components and medication formulation, directly influencing the likelihood of pen dysfunction. Understanding these environmental effects helps explain why pens may work properly under some conditions but become stuck in others.

Humidity exposure can affect the pen's moving parts, particularly if moisture penetrates the device housing. While Mounjaro pens are designed with protective seals, prolonged exposure to high humidity environments may cause subtle changes in component friction or lubrication effectiveness. This can manifest as increased resistance during injection attempts.

Altitude and atmospheric pressure changes may also influence pen function, particularly for individuals who travel frequently. The pressure differential between the cartridge interior and external environment can affect injection dynamics, though modern pen designs incorporate features to minimize these effects.

Injection Technique and Mechanical Resistance

The interaction between proper injection technique and pen mechanics plays a crucial role in preventing stuck pen situations. Understanding how injection angle, depth, and timing affect the mechanical delivery process helps explain why technique variations can cause apparent pen dysfunction.

Injection angle affects the needle's penetration path and can influence the force required to complete the dose delivery. When injections are performed at incorrect angles, the needle may encounter tissue resistance that translates back to the pen mechanism, creating the sensation of a stuck device. The pen's internal pressure system is calibrated for standard subcutaneous injection resistance, and unusual tissue interaction can disrupt this balance.

Injection site preparation and skin tension also impact the mechanical requirements for successful dose delivery. Taut skin creates different resistance patterns compared to relaxed tissue, and these variations can affect how the pen's pressure system responds during injection. Understanding these dynamics helps explain why pens may function differently across various injection sites.

Quality Control and Manufacturing Considerations

The manufacturing process for Mounjaro pens involves precise quality control measures designed to ensure consistent mechanical function and medication delivery. Understanding these processes helps explain how manufacturing variations might contribute to pen dysfunction and why quality standards are critical for device reliability.

Component tolerances in pen manufacturing must balance precise fit with smooth operation. If components are manufactured too tightly, increased friction can cause sticking or binding during use. Conversely, loose tolerances may allow air ingress or medication leakage, affecting injection dynamics. The manufacturing process includes testing protocols to identify devices outside acceptable tolerance ranges.

Medication filling procedures also influence pen function, as improper fill volumes or air bubble inclusion can affect the internal pressure dynamics. Quality control measures include automated inspection systems that detect these issues before distribution, but understanding how filling variations might impact function helps explain occasional device performance differences.
